About the Department
The RSS (Robotics and Semantic Systems) department consists of several closely collaborating research groups conducting research and education in robotics and AI, intelligent autonomous systems, robot learning, machine learning, human-robot interaction, and language processing.
The department operates the RobotLab LTH in collaboration with the Department of Automatic Control, a laboratory featuring various types of robots and related systems, from small drones to classic industrial robotic arms. Research is also conducted, often in collaboration with other national and international colleagues and partners, in areas such as self-driving cars or maritime vessels.
The overarching goal for the researchers in the department is to create intelligent autonomous (robot) systems, i.e., to equip various types of robotic systems with skills and knowledge that enable smoother collaboration with humans in various contexts. The department currently comprises about 20 employees, of which about 10 are PhD students, making RSS one of the larger departments within the Department of Computer Science.

Subject and Project Description
The PhD project is within the field of Human-Robot Interaction and will be supervised by Associate Professor Elin A. Topp. The project will be part of a joint initiative with a research group at Linköping University (led by Fredrik Heintz). The project aims at agent-based, multi-robot interaction in safety-relevant applications (public safety / search and rescue), where so-called mixed-initiative will play a crucial role (see also here (https://elliit.se/project/an-agentic-approach-to-mixed-initiative-multi-robot-interaction-for-public-safety-applications/)). The research education subject for the PhD project at Lund University is computer science, focusing on the computational aspects of an integrated system that can handle the complex context of interaction between a human and a larger number of different robotic systems to support the human in controlling the system and maintaining oversight.
We are looking for a person enthusiastic about practical work in robotics, based on theoretical foundations in AI and machine learning, who has strong theoretical and mathematical knowledge and is keen to promote the development of the next generation of robotic systems that can learn from and collaborate with humans.

Qualifications
To be admitted and employed as a PhD student, you need to meet the requirements below.
Eligibility Requirements
Basic eligibility for doctoral education is met if you have:
- a completed master's degree or
- completed course requirements of at least 240 higher education credits, of which at least 60 higher education credits at the master's level or
- acquired equivalent knowledge in some other way.
Specific eligibility for the research education subject of computer science is met if you have:
- at least 60 higher education credits at the master's level relevant to the subject area, or
- a master's degree in computer engineering, electrical engineering, information and communication technology, engineering physics, or technical mathematics.
